How much does it cost to rent a home in Atlanta?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Atlanta 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,241 | $1,019 | $10,000+ |
Atlanta 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,758 | $995 | $10,000+ |
Atlanta 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,167 | $1,250 | $10,000+ |
Atlanta 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,443 | $2,100 | $10,000+ |
Atlanta 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$10,832 | $2,095 | $10,000+ |
Atlanta 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$14,171 | $3,900 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Atlanta
What type of rentals are currently available in Atlanta?
There are currently 3624 Apartments for Rent in Atlanta, GA with pricing that ranges from $200 to $29,480. There are also 3150 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Atlanta ranging from $275 to $50,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Atlanta?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Atlanta ranges from $275 to $50,000 with an average monthly rent of $6,357.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Atlanta?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Atlanta range from $820 to $17,062,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$995 to $30,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,250 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$735.
